MEPhI improves position in QS Emerging Europe and Central Asia 2020 ranking
17.10.2019

The Quacquarelli Symonds rating agency (QS) has published an annual ranking of the top universities from emerging Europe and central Asia ­– QS EECA University Rankings 2020. The ranking includes 350 best universities (out of 568 reviewed).

MEPhI has ranked 24th (26th last year), entering the top five universities participating in the Russian Excellence Project 5-100.
